In 1991 war with Iraq (Operation Desert Storm) began after the United Nation’s deadline for Iraqi forces to leave Kuwait was ignored.

On the 2nd August 1990 Iraq invaded Kuwait an act which was condemned by the international community. The United Nations authorised the use of force against Iraq if they had not ended their occupation of their Kuwait by the 15th of January 1991. United States and United Kingdom aircraft carriers in Saudi Arabia were the platform for hundreds of bombing raids on Iraqi targets, by several nations, dropping 85,000 tons of explosives over the following weeks. The bombing raids began on at 23:30 GMT the 16th of January which was 02:30am local time on the 17th of January. A total of 32 countries supplied forces in the initial Iraq war including France, Egypt and Saudi Arabia. The 24th of February 1991 marked the end of the air bombardment and the start of the ground invasion which saw 10,000 Iraqi troops captive in the first day and the liberation of Kuwait by the 28th of February 1991.

In 1966 United States of America looses H-Bomb over Spain. A B-52 bomber crashed into a KC-135 jet tanker as it refilled over Spain, dropping its payload of four hydrogen bombs. Two of the bombs exploded on impact, one landed relatively un-damaged, while a fourth bomb was lost at sea. During the cold war America flew planes over the Earth constantly carrying nuclear arms, ready to drop at a moments notice. This led to many incidents such as this (thought to be at least 40) were collisions caused nuclear contamination and these incidents came to be known as ‘Broken Arrows’. The final lost H-Bomb was recovered in April 1966.

In 1899 Al Capone, the notorious gangster is born in Brooklyn, New York, USA.

In 1893 Queen Liliuokalani of Hawaii is overthrown by Americans. Sanford Ballard Dole, who was born in Hawaii to American parents in 1844, led the coup with support from the United States.

In 1827 Arthur Wellesley, Duke of Wellington who led the defeat of Napoleon at the Battle of Waterloo, became commander and chief of the British army.

In 1595 King Henri IV of France declares war on Spain.
